Aston Martin chief Mike Krack is predicting a swift outcome in the Formula One cost cap saga after his team were found to be in breach of a procedural issue. But Team Principal Krack insists
that Aston Martin’s case is independent of Red Bull’s, as the F1 paddock eagerly awaits the punishment that is handed out to the Austrian manufacturer. Red Bull and Aston Martin were both
said to have breached cost cap limits in a recent FIA report that has dominated the sport’s headlines. But it has since transpired that while Red Bull have overspent on the £114m budget cap,
Aston Martin have only been deemed guilty of procedural errors. Williams were fined just over £21,000 for a procedural offence earlier this year, and Aston Martin’s breach falls under the
same category. Krack has been in negotiations with the FIA and the team are expected to finalise an Accepted Breach Agreement with the sport’s governing body concerning the procedural issue.
"We are in discussion with the FIA," Krack told Autosport. "I think it will be something that we try to conclude in the next days. So we had some discussions over the

cost cap saga has involved Aston Martin, the focus in F1 has almost been entirely on Red Bull after their ‘minor breach’ of the financial regulations. Red Bull boss Christian Horner was
expected to discuss a proposed penalty with the FIA at the US Grand Prix in Texas, but talks were put on hold as the team mourns the death of its founder Dietrich Mateschitz. "I
understood from reading that they postponed, because of Dietrich Mateschitz," Krack added. "Actually, they are two independent things. So I would not mind that we finish ours as
quickly as possible. And also, it's a different situation, we are not overspending.” Meanwhile, former F1 world champion Nico Rosberg believes it is impossible for the FIA to hand Red
